Skip to content

Nds 191 - Table: API/technical Implementation #81

Nds 191 - Table: API/technical Implementation

Nds 191 - Table: API/technical Implementation #81

Triggered via pull request April 9, 2024 09:46
Status Failure
Total duration 1m 55s
Artifacts

quality.yml

on: pull_request
Matrix: test
Fit to window
Zoom out
Zoom in

Annotations

12 errors and 9 warnings
Build library
Process completed with exit code 1.
ESLint: packages/react/src/components/Table/Table.tsx#L2
Dependency cycle via ./index.stories:1=>./index:3
ESLint: packages/react/src/components/Table/TableBody.tsx#L3
Dependency cycle via ./index.stories:1=>./index:3
ESLint: packages/react/src/components/Table/TableBody.tsx#L6
Replace `·className:·baseName·=·'nds-table__body',·collapsedClass·=·`${baseName}--collapsed`,·` with `⏎↹className:·baseName·=·'nds-table__body',⏎↹collapsedClass·=·`${baseName}--collapsed`,⏎↹`
ESLint: packages/react/src/components/Table/TableBody.tsx#L12
Replace `(⏎↹↹<tbody·className={bodyClassName}>⏎↹↹↹{children}⏎↹↹</tbody>⏎↹)` with `<tbody·className={bodyClassName}>{children}</tbody>`
ESLint: packages/react/src/components/Table/TableHeadCell.tsx#L3
Dependency cycle via ./index.stories:1=>./index:3
ESLint: packages/react/src/components/Table/TableHeader.tsx#L2
Dependency cycle via ./index.stories:1=>./index:3
ESLint: packages/react/src/components/Table/TableHeader.tsx#L21
Replace `⏎↹↹↹↹↹↹↹checked={isSelectedAll()}⏎↹↹↹↹↹↹↹labelClass="nds-sr-only"⏎↹↹↹↹↹↹↹onChange={onSelectedAll}⏎↹↹↹↹↹↹` with `·checked={isSelectedAll()}·labelClass="nds-sr-only"·onChange={onSelectedAll}`
ESLint: packages/react/src/components/Table/TableRow.tsx#L1
Replace `"react"` with `'react'`
ESLint: packages/react/src/components/Table/TableRow.tsx#L2
Replace `"classnames"` with `'classnames'`
ESLint: packages/react/src/components/Table/TableRow.tsx#L3
Dependency cycle via ./index.stories:1=>./index:3
Build docs
Process completed with exit code 1.
ESLint: packages/react/src/components/Table/types.ts#L14
Unexpected any. Specify a different type
ESLint: packages/react/src/components/Table/types.ts#L26
Unexpected any. Specify a different type
ESLint: packages/react/src/utilities/descendant/descendant.ts#L35
Unexpected any. Specify a different type
ESLint: packages/react/src/utilities/descendant/use-descendant.ts#L12
Unexpected any. Specify a different type
ESLint: packages/react/src/utilities/descendant/use-descendant.ts#L40
Unexpected any. Specify a different type
ESLint: packages/react/src/utilities/descendant/use-descendant.ts#L82
Unexpected any. Specify a different type
ESLint: packages/react/src/utilities/descendant/utils.ts#L43
Unexpected any. Specify a different type
ESLint: packages/react/src/utilities/descendant/utils.ts#L60
Unexpected any. Specify a different type
ESLint: packages/react/src/utilities/descendant/utils.ts#L109
Unexpected any. Specify a different type